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

Minimal flow anesthesia has economic and environmental advantages in addition to providing earlier recovery following general anesthesia. There is a paucity of data concerning the effect of minimal flow anesthesia (fresh gas flow \<0,5 l/min) on recovery parameters. The primary objective of this study is to compare the recovery parameters of desflurane and sevoflurane in minimal flow anesthesia while the secondary objective is to compare the effect of these agents on anesthetic depth using bispectral index.

Study Groups

Review each arm or cohort in the study, along with the interventions and objectives associated with them.

Group Sevoflurane

The patients in this arm will be given Sevoflurane (2-3%) as volatile anesthetic throughout the duration of anesthesia.

Group Type ACTIVE_COMPARATOR

Minimal flow anesthesia (fresh gas flow <0.5 l/min) using Sevoflurane

Intervention Type PROCEDURE

Sevoflurane will be used for the maintenance of general anesthesia which will be carried out using a fresh gas flow of less than 0,5 l/min

Group Desflurane

The patients in this arm will be given Desflurane (7-8%) as volatile anesthetic throughout the duration of anesthesia.

Group Type ACTIVE_COMPARATOR

Minimal flow anesthesia (fresh gas flow <0.5 l/min) using Desflurane

Intervention Type PROCEDURE

Desflurane will be used for the maintenance of general anesthesia which will be carried out using a fresh gas flow of less than 0,5 l/min

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* Ages between 18 and 65
* Patients undergoing elective surgery under general anesthesia
* Patients with an American Society of Anesthesiologists Classification I or II

Exclusion Criteria

* Patient refusal
* Emergency surgery
* Patients with a contraindication for minimal flow anesthesia
* Uncontrolled diabetes mellitus
* History of serious systemic disease (cardiac, pulmonary, hepatic)
* Utilization of another analgesic technique such as central or peripheral nerve blocks
